Oh now I understand, so its not an exhaust they build, its also an import!!! Damm

BMW do not import the Akrapovic exhaust. It's Akrapovic SA that got BMW Motorplan approval after testing.

BMW Performance division do an exhaust for the V8 but just the rear back box is 32k. I have the part number if you are interested.

Speak to Xcede if you want a custom built exhaust, I had one and it was good. But it is not MP approved, however a rear exhaust back box will not affect your Motorplan, i have that in writing from BMW SA *caveats though*
